This site occupies a South East facing hill side, just above Ingleton. There are a number of hut circle remains, the scooped out hollows still obvious.
There are also what look like a few enclosures, albeit feinter than the hut sites.
The crown of the hill side is topped with what could be three standing stones. I’m a bit sceptical about this though, as there are a number of other stones probably deposited by glacial action.
The site is described on the PastScape web site as an Iron Age\Romano British settlement consisting of a complex of stone built huts, enclosures and a field system.
